In 1996, Japan produced a two-episode OAV Anime based on TMNT called "Mutant Turtles: Superhuman Legends".
I'd say more, but it would spoil it for those who've never seen it.
So I'll just post the episodes.
This is Episode 1, even though it has a Previous Episode Recap, there is no previous episode.
Part 1:
Part 2:
Part 3:
